The restricted earth fault protection compares the fundamental wave of the Current flowing in the star point
connection 3I0' with the fundamental wave of the sum of the phase currents, 3I 0"
3I0' = Isp
3I0" = IL1+IL2 +IL3
3I0' acts as the tripping effect quantity, during the fault with in the protected zone
IREF = 3I0 '
IRest = k . (3I0 ' -3I0" -3I0 ' +3I0")
k is the stabilizing factor assume as 1
2.Internal earth fault, fed only from star point 3I0 " = 0
3.Internal earth fault fed from the star point and from the system 3I0" = 3I0'
The tripping effect current is equals to starpoint current, the restraining quantity is negative
and therefore set to zero- full sensitivity during internal fault
For internal fault no stabilization is effective since the restraint quantity is eaither zero or
negative. Small earth current will cause tripping, strong restraint becomes effective for external
fault.
